One of my most favorite books is " Gift from the Sea" by Anne Morrow Lindbergh. What I love about this book is that it was written in 1955 and still holds true today.  It is classic and ageless.  Lindbergh shares her thoughts on youth and age, love and marriage, peace and solitude drawing inspiration from shells on the shore while on a seaside vacation.  My battered copy  lives on my bookshelf in plain sight, as a reminder. From time to time I'll pull it down and randomly read a page - always amazed by how that random page holds true to what is currently happening in my life.  Today I flipped to page 24 all about beach living  - "One learns first of all in beach living the art of shedding; how little one can get along with, not how much. Physical shedding to begin with, which then mysteriously spreads into other fields.  Clothes, first."   Every girl/woman/mom/bride to be should read this book and remember not to "sweat the small stuff and live life to the fullest....on the beach if possible!
